Abstract

Neurological manifestations are not leading in the clinical picture of diseases caused by coronaviruses. Nevertheless, there is evidence of possible lesions of the nervous system and their role in the development of respiratory, sensory, motor, autonomic and other disorders of the central and peripheral nervous system. The structural features of the SARS-CoV-2 virion determine the possible affinity for a number of receptors expressed on the membrane of nerve cells; evidence has been obtained for the presence of viral proteins or genetic material in nerve tissue. Also, the course of existing neurological diseases may worsen, in connection with which the publication provides the main recommendations on the tactics of managing certain groups of patients with diseases of the nervous system, developed by leading foreign and domestic professional communities.
